I'm trying to find ways to make the cauli palatable ... that wasn't it.

Same here. It just always tastes of cauliflower to me. (It doesn't go everywhere if you whizz it up in a food processor or grate it in a big bowl with the grater in the bowl.) The nicest faux rice way of having cauli that I've found so far was fried in ghee with garlic and coconut milk powder mixed in to the whizzed cauli before cooking and then a good squirt of lime juice to finish it before serving. My husband, who always happy to be my guinea pig, said it was better than the cauliflower faux potatoes or other faux rices we've tried.
